首先,我们来谈谈yum。yum,全名为Yellowdog Updater Modified,是一个在Fedora和RedHat以及SUSE中的Shell前端软件包管理器。基于RPM包管理,能够自动解决包的依赖性问题,功能强大且易于使用。
简单来说,yum的主要命令如下:
yum install package_name
:安装指定的软件包。yum update package_name
:更新指定的软件包。如果不带任何包名,那么就会更新所有可更新的软件包。yum remove package_name
:删除指定的软件包。yum list
:列出所有可用的软件包。yum search keyword
:搜索包含关键字的软件包。
再来,我们谈谈git。Git是一个分布式版本控制系统,用于敏捷高效地处理任何大小的项目。它是开源的,可以在Linux、macOS和Windows上运行。
Git的基本命令包括:
git init
:在当前目录下初始化一个新的Git仓库。git add file_name
:将指定文件添加到暂存区。git commit -m "commit message"
:将暂存区的改动提交到仓库,并附带一条提交信息。git status
:查看仓库当前的状态,显示有变更的文件。git log
:查看提交历史记录。git clone url
:克隆一个Git仓库到本地。git pull
:从远程拉取最新的代码。git push
:将本地的改动推送到远程仓库。
这两个工具在Linux环境下的使用是非常重要的。yum使得软件包的管理变得简单,而git则让版本控制和协作开发成为可能。
在使用这些工具时,你可能会遇到一些问题,但是别担心,这是学习的一部分。记住,Google和Stack Overflow是你的好朋友,你可以在那里找到大部分问题的答案。最重要的是,不要害怕犯错误,犯错误是学习的一部分。
总的来说,yum和git是任何Linux用户都应该熟悉的工具。他们强大的功能和灵活性使得它们在开发者社区中广受欢迎。如果你还没有尝试过它们,我强烈建议你去试一试。
海外免备案云服务器链接:www.tsyvps.com
蓝易云香港五网CN2 GIA/GT精品网络服务器。拒绝绕路,拒绝不稳定。